OtW team launch campaign at The House of Lords

Members of GB&I Orange the World team were privileged to be the guests of Baroness Hayer of Kentish Town at the House of Lords, London, to launch their Unite Orange the World Campaign.

           

It was a memorable “orange” experience with Baroness Hayter embracing the theme in a beautiful orange suit.
She spoke passionately and with great knowledgeable on the need to raise awareness of violence against women and girls and applauded Inner Wheel for promoting Orange the World with such dedication.

It was a wonderful event, we all felt very honoured to be able to attend.
